Introduction
[1] This is an appeal against the decision of the learned Judge of the High Court ['LJ'] given after conducting a full trial. It is against the decision of the LJ wherein the Appellant's claim against the Respondent was dismissed with costs of RM50,000.00. Both parties to the suit were private limited companies engaged in the business of investment holdings (Plaintiff) and wholesale of an assortment of goods (Defendant) respectively.
